Journalist Ravish Kumar was awarded as first Gauri Lankesh Memorial Award

Senior journalist and Ramon Magsaysay awardee Ravish Kumar received the first Gauri Lankesh Memorial Award in Bengaluru


He was chosen for the award for sharp news analysis and uncompromising secular stance by the Gauri Lankesh Memorial Trust, founded in memory of the journalist.

Key highlights:
  • Three books launched at the event titled Delhi Nota by senior journalist D Umapathi, Ravish Kumar’s ‘Free Voices’ translated as Maatige Enu Kadime and Neera Nade by Prof Vinaya Okkunda.
  • Gauri Lankesh
  • Gauri Lankesh is an Indian journalist-turned-activist from Bangalore, Karnataka. She worked as an editor in Lankesh Patrike, a Kannada weekly started by her father P. Lankesh and ran her own weekly called Gauri Lankesh Patrike. She was shot to death by assailants outside her home in Rajarajeshwari Nagar on 5 September 2017.
